diff options
author | bala <balanatarajan@users.noreply.github.com> | 2001-07-26 03:47:15 +0000 |
---|---|---|
committer | bala <balanatarajan@users.noreply.github.com> | 2001-07-26 03:47:15 +0000 |
commit | 46308651c979b962627185353f53b4b878e695ce (patch) | |
tree | 0b857c81f59278687629dcb3355a5504daa68beb | |
parent | c420f71fadfbdeb9ce2adb58924e07d44ddcec37 (diff) | |
download | ATCD-46308651c979b962627185353f53b4b878e695ce.tar.gz |
ChangeLogTag: Wed Jul 25 22:45:10 2001 Balachandran Natarajan <bala@cs.wustl.edu>
-rw-r--r-- | TAO/ChangeLogs/ChangeLog-02a | 14 | ||||
-rw-r--r-- | TAO/tao/Strategies/DIOP_Transport.cpp | 6 | ||||
-rw-r--r-- | TAO/tao/Strategies/SHMIOP_Transport.cpp | 5 |
3 files changed, 16 insertions, 9 deletions
diff --git a/TAO/ChangeLogs/ChangeLog-02a b/TAO/ChangeLogs/ChangeLog-02a index 123d93661f7..fdafe8e1a0a 100644 --- a/TAO/ChangeLogs/ChangeLog-02a +++ b/TAO/ChangeLogs/ChangeLog-02a @@ -1,3 +1,17 @@ +Wed Jul 25 22:45:10 2001 Balachandran Natarajan <bala@cs.wustl.edu> + + * tao/Strategies/SHMIOP_Transport.cpp: + * tao/Strategies/DIOP_Transport.cpp: Fixed a compile error that + came up from my previous change. + +Wed Jul 25 22:39:32 2001 Balachandran Natarajan <bala@cs.wustl.edu> + + * tests/RTCORBA/Server_Protocol/server.cpp: + * tests/RTCORBA/Client_Propagated/server.cpp: + * tests/RTCORBA/Thread_Pool/server.cpp: Added checks & debugging + statments for a null RootPOA. thanks to Johnny Willemsen for + pointing this out. Did some minor cosmetic fixes. + Wed Jul 25 22:10:21 2001 Balachandran Natarajan <bala@cs.wustl.edu> * tao/Transport.cpp: diff --git a/TAO/tao/Strategies/DIOP_Transport.cpp b/TAO/tao/Strategies/DIOP_Transport.cpp index eef853367fb..893d91938d9 100644 --- a/TAO/tao/Strategies/DIOP_Transport.cpp +++ b/TAO/tao/Strategies/DIOP_Transport.cpp @@ -211,12 +211,8 @@ TAO_DIOP_Transport::handle_input_i (TAO_Resume_Handle &rh, // Extract the data for the node.. this->messaging_object ()->get_message_data (&qd); - // Resume before starting to process the request.. - rh.resume_handle (); - // Process the message - return this->process_parsed_messages (&qd); - + return this->process_parsed_messages (&qd, rh); } diff --git a/TAO/tao/Strategies/SHMIOP_Transport.cpp b/TAO/tao/Strategies/SHMIOP_Transport.cpp index 6284a64ad71..6cd79c5620f 100644 --- a/TAO/tao/Strategies/SHMIOP_Transport.cpp +++ b/TAO/tao/Strategies/SHMIOP_Transport.cpp @@ -180,12 +180,9 @@ TAO_SHMIOP_Transport::consolidate_message (ACE_Message_Block &incoming, this->messaging_object ()->get_message_data (&pqd); - // Resume the handle before processing the request - rh.resume_handle (); - // Now we have a full message in our buffer. Just go ahead and // process that - return this->process_parsed_messages (&pqd); + return this->process_parsed_messages (&pqd, rh); } |